For going out, walking around, drinking bourbon and being a bit tipsy, holding other things while cutting a cigar, and other drop-prone situations and environments, I have a "rough service" Xikar setup consisting of an X8 cutter and Stratosphere lighter. Both have very highly damage-resistant finishes (X8 is a durable black resin, Stratosphere is a hard rubber). I haven't been able to "ding" or scratch or mark either of them yet, even after many drops onto concrete and other impact events. Also, functionally they're top-notch, excellent cuts and excellent lights.

If you need a tough-as-nails cutter and lighter set you can mistreat with no damage, consider that pairing. Also lifetime warranty, so even if you back your truck over them or otherwise break/destroy them (which isn't easy to do), they get turned into new ones anyway. Forever.
